groq-go ¶
As a college student passionate about developing tools that bridge the gap between Go applications and advanced language models, I created groq-go—an unofficial Go client library for the Groq API. This project enables seamless integration with various language models hosted on Groq’s platform, facilitating efficient and type-safe interactions.
Key Features of groq-go:
-
Comprehensive Model Support: groq-go supports all models available through the Groq API, ensuring type safety across interactions.
-
Streaming Capabilities: The library allows for real-time data processing through streaming, enhancing responsiveness in applications.
-
Moderation Tools: Integrated moderation features assist in maintaining content quality and safety within applications.
-
Audio Processing: groq-go provides functionalities for audio transcription and translation, expanding the scope of multimedia applications.
-
Advanced Functionality Support: The library includes support for tool usage and function calling, enabling complex operations and integrations.
-
JSON Schema Generation: It offers JSON Schema generation from structs, streamlining data validation and documentation processes.
-
Extensible Integrations: groq-go integrates with extensions such as Toolhouse, E2B, Composio, and Jigsaw Stack, providing a versatile foundation for diverse applications.
Installation:
To incorporate groq-go into your Go project, use the following command:
go get github.com/conneroisu/groq-go
Examples and Use Cases:
The repository includes an examples directory showcasing various applications of groq-go, such as:
-
Audio Processing: Demonstrates audio transcription and translation capabilities.
-
JSON Handling: Illustrates JSON Schema generation and manipulation.
-
Moderation: Shows how to implement content moderation features.
-
Image Discussions: Utilizes models like
llava-v1.5-7b-4096-previewto generate image-related dialogues. -
Terminal-Based Chat Applications: Provides a foundation for building chat interfaces within the terminal.
-
VHDL File Documentation: Automates the documentation process for VHDL files.
-
Python Code Execution via Toolhouse: Demonstrates executing generated Python code using Toolhouse integration.
-
GitHub Repository Interactions using Composio: Showcases interactions with GitHub repositories through Composio integration.
